Senate Amends, Approves Spam Bill

Updated CAN-SPAM Act faces another vote, but could become law soon.
By Grant Gross

"WASHINGTON — The U.S. Senate approved a national spam bill on Tuesday that would allow fines of up to $6 million or jail terms of up to five years for some spammers. But the bill’s legislative journey is not over yet. The Senate, by unanimous consent, approved the House version of the Controlling the Assault of Non-Solicited Pornography and Marketing (CAN-SPAM) Act of 2003. The bill must now return to the House for final approval because the Senate version included some technical corrections to the House version, said a spokesperson for Senator Conrad Burns (R-Montana), a cosponsor of the Senate CAN-SPAM bill."

"The House is expected to schedule a final vote on the bill for December 2. If passed, it will then go to President Bush to be signed into law. The House voted 392-5 Saturday to approve its pumped-up version of CAN-SPAM, which originally passed the Senate in October."

Cleaning a Toilet Is Better Than Spam
By JUSTIN BACHMAN

"Frustrated by clogged inboxes, e-mail users think spam purveyors ought to face some sort of punishment, according to a survey of nearly 28,000 people. The irritation has reached such a level that more than three out of four people said it was less aggravating to clean a toilet than to wade through the junk messages in their e-mail. Of those, nearly a third said spammers should face stiff fines while one in five said people in the spam trade ought to be deluged with junk mail at their own homes. About one in six said spammers’ business licenses ought to be revoked, while one in twelve felt a jail term was appropriate. On the other hand, a quarter of respondents said spam was merely a job, and spammers ought not be penalized. The online survey was conducted last month by Yahoo! Mail, the free e-mail service associated with Yahoo! Inc"
